  • Publication number: 20190092204
    Abstract: A method for operating an electromotive massage device of a seat, in particular of a motor vehicle, comprising a massage drive having an electric motor. The electric motor is energized, and a torque of the electric motor is detected, and a first reference value is calculated therefrom. Based on the first reference value, the occupancy of at least one section of the seat is determined. An electromotive massage device of a seat and a seat of a motor vehicle are also provided.

  • Patent number: 10185392
    Abstract: A method for transmitting information to a driver of a motor vehicle, with at least two information channels being provided to transmit information, includes presenting the information via at least a first information channel for the driver, determining a perception quantity representing perception by the driver with regard to the information presented, and defining a transmission of the information via a further information channel on the basis of the perception quantity determined.

  • Patent number: 10178350
    Abstract: A technique processes an initial recording of a meeting. The technique involves receiving the initial recording of the meeting, and performing a content classification operation that electronically classifies the initial recording of the meeting into a set of relevant conference portions and a set of irrelevant conference portions. The technique further involves, based on the initial recording of the meeting, providing a shortened recording of the meeting. The shortened recording includes the set of relevant conference portions and omits the set of irrelevant conference portions.

  • Publication number: 20180290577
    Abstract: A method for operating a massage device of a seat, in particular of a motor vehicle, having a massage drive with an unbalance which is driven by means of an electric motor, and an electrical line for operating the massage drive. By means of a component of the massage device, a change in capacitance due to a change in occupancy of at least one section of the seat is detected, and based on the change in capacitance, the energization of the electric motor is adjusted. A massage device of a seat and a vehicle seat of a motor vehicle as well as a component of a massage device of a seat are also provided.

  • Publication number: 20180276490
    Abstract: A method for determining the operativeness of a driver-assistance system of a vehicle, in particular a motor vehicle. The driver-assistance system has at least one light sensor and at least one camera sensor, which are developed and/or aligned on the vehicle in order to detect at least essentially the same environment. It is provided that at least one first brightness value ascertained by the light sensor is compared to at least one second brightness value ascertained by the camera sensor, and that the operativeness of the driver-assistance system is determined by the comparison of the brightness values.

  • Publication number: 20180250477
    Abstract: A needle for intraligamentary anaesthesia is provided, wherein the needle has a tubular body with a proximal and a distal end, the body comprises a proximal opening in the proximal end, a distal opening in the distal end and a passage, extending through the body, which connects the two openings, wherein the body is formed in one piece and the outer diameter of the tubular body is at no point greater than 0.30 mm and wherein the distal end narrows in the longitudinal direction from the proximal to the distal end, and is rounded and/or is free from cut edges.

  • Publication number: 20180149071
    Abstract: A vehicle component (100) having an exhaust-gas tailpipe device (1) for an exhaust-gas system of a motor vehicle includes at least one exhaust-gas tailpipe (2) and an exhaust-gas tailpipe trim (3) that, in a crash situation, can be pushed at least in sections onto the exhaust-gas tailpipe (2). The exhaust-gas tailpipe device (1) has at least one shield element (4) that is designed for noise optimization and that is fastened in front of the exhaust-gas tailpipe trim (3) by means of at least one predetermined breaking device (5). Thus, in the crash situation, the shield element (4) can be pushed at least in sections onto the exhaust-gas tailpipe (2).

  • Publication number: 20170309280
    Abstract: The present document relates to audio coding systems. In particular, the present document relates to efficient methods and systems for parametric multi-channel audio coding. An audio encoding system configured to generate a bitstream indicative of a downmix signal and spatial metadata for generating a multi-channel upmix signal from the downmix signal is described. The system comprises a downmix processing unit configured to generate the downmix signal from a multi-channel input signal; wherein the downmix signal comprises m channels and wherein the multi-channel input signal comprises n channels; n, m being integers with m<n. Furthermore, the system comprises a parameter processing unit configured to determine the spatial metadata from the multi-channel input signal.
